I have a MacMini 2014 running 11.5.1but very slowly. Im told that I need SSD to run this system. How do I install 10.6.3 over the existing system?

I think your Mac mini identifier is Macmini7,1. That model originally came with OS X 10.10 (Yosemite). I don’t know if you can install OS X 10.6.3 (Snow Leopard) on it, but you could try. You may have to erase the drive via Recovery and restore data from Time Machine.

If you don’t have the Snow Leopard installer, you will have to look for Mac users who have a copy because I don’t think it’s available for download anymore. It would be wise to have the Yosemite installer as well, if the downgrade fails. No matter what, make sure you have Time Machine backups.
